OpenResty XRay

雲應用的健康掃描器

OpenResty XRay™ 提供
非侵入性的高階監控實時故障排除深度線上監控和效能分析

新版本釋出:OpenRestyXRay™ 24.10.21 現已推出!點選檢視詳情

OpenResty XRay的故障排除和效能最佳化功能顯著地提高了我們的生產力,使我們能夠精準定位生產環境中各類的詭異問題。
— Jun Xiao | Site Manager
適用於開源軟體和 web 應用的故障排查效能最佳化工具

實時、輕量級和非侵入式的監測工具,助力最佳化資源,快速排除故障,並解決複雜問題。

  • 一個開箱即用的輕量級解決方案
  • 與 OpenResty 產品和大多數開源軟體完全相容
  • 利用 100% 非侵入性的動態追蹤技術
  • 同時最佳化硬體資源和程式碼效能
  • 深入程式碼層面及時排除故障
  • 生成具有豐富視覺化資料的詳盡的分析報告
  • 透過終端進行即時分析和故障排除的 CLI 工具

OpenResty XRay 幫助我們客戶在以下領域獲得顯著提升

瞭解更多開始試用觀看教程

OpenResty XRay 的優勢

我們的教程

瞭解 OpenResty XRay 如何運作

分析 Tomcat Java Web 應用請求延時(使用 OpenResty XRay)

瞭解更多 →

分析線上 Java 應用的 CPU,off-CPU 和硬碟 IO 使用情況(使用 OpenResty XRay)

瞭解更多 →

OpenResty XRay 的 Web 控制檯快速導覽

瞭解更多 →

線上快速定位硬碟 I/O 高的 Python 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

線上監控 PHP 應用中的程式異常(使用 OpenResty XRay)

瞭解更多 →

在 Kubernetes 叢集上安裝 OpenResty XRay 的 Agent

瞭解更多 →

線上快速定位硬碟 I/O 高的 Rust 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

OpenResty XRay 移動端應用介紹

瞭解更多 →

線上定位 PHP 程序中的大記憶體物件(使用 OpenResty XRay)

瞭解更多 →

使用 C++ 動態追蹤 C++ 應用

瞭解更多 →

線上快速定位 CPU 最熱的 Erlang 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

線上監控 Perl 應用中的程式異常(使用 OpenResty XRay)

瞭解更多 →

分析缺失除錯符號的 OpenResty/Nginx 應用(使用 OpenResty XRay)

瞭解更多 →

自動分析 Core Dump(使用 OpenResty XRay)

瞭解更多 →

在 Amazon Linux 上安裝 OpenResty XRay 的 Agent(使用 Bundle 包)

瞭解更多 →

線上快速定位硬碟 I/O 高的 Go 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

CPU 時間是如何耗費在 Envoy 伺服器內部的(使用 OpenResty XRay)

瞭解更多 →

線上快速定位 CPU 最熱的 PHP 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

線上監控 Go 應用中的程式異常(使用 OpenResty XRay)

瞭解更多 →

CPU 時間是如何耗費在 PHP Laravel 應用中的(使用OpenResty XRay)

瞭解更多 →

線上快速定位阻塞執行緒的 Perl 程式碼路徑(使用 OpenResty XRay)

瞭解更多 →

線上監控 Rust 應用中的程式異常(使用 OpenResty XRay)

瞭解更多 →

使用 OpenResty XRay 定位普羅米修斯應用內部 CPU 最熱的 Go 程式碼路徑

瞭解更多 →

如何使用 OpenResty XRay 排查 HTTP 504 超時錯誤

瞭解更多 →

CPU 時間是如何耗費在 Go 的 CockroachDB 中的(使用 OpenResty XRay)

瞭解更多 →

追蹤 Perl 應用時 OpenResty XRay 對系統效能的影響

瞭解更多 →

線上定位 Perl 程序中的大記憶體物件(使用 OpenResty XRay)

瞭解更多 →

追蹤 Go 應用時 OpenResty XRay 對系統效能的影響

瞭解更多 →

在 Ubuntu 上安裝 OpenResty XRay 的 Agent(使用 APT 包倉庫)

瞭解更多 →

追蹤 PHP 應用時 OpenResty XRay 對系統效能的影響(使用OpenResty XRay)

瞭解更多 →

追蹤 Python 應用時 OpenResty XRay 對系統效能的影響(使用OpenResty XRay)

瞭解更多 →

追蹤 Rust 應用時 OpenResty XRay 對系統效能的影響(使用OpenResty XRay)

瞭解更多 →

編寫自定義 Ylang 分析器動態追蹤 Go 程式(使用 OpenResty XRay)

瞭解更多 →
瞭解更多開始試用觀看教程

多語言效能分析器

OpenResty XRay 全面支援 Nginx、Envoy 和 Kong 等主流 Web 伺服器和代理。它廣泛相容 LuaJIT、Python、PHP、Go、Java、Erlang、Perl、Ruby 以及 Rust 等多種程式設計語言和執行時環境。同時,OpenResty XRay 還延伸支援 Redis 等資料庫系統,是一款功能豐富的全方位效能分析工具。

Linux 與容器支援

OpenResty XRay 全面支援主流 Linux 發行版,涵蓋 Ubuntu、Debian、Fedora、Red Hat Enterprise Linux (RHEL)、CentOS、openSUSE、AlmaLinux、Amazon Linux、阿里雲 Linux、Rocky Linux、騰訊 Linux 以及麒麟等。同時提供完整的容器化部署方案,可無縫集成於 Docker 和 Kubernetes 環境。

使用場景

解決效能瓶頸問題

OpenResty XRay顯示了硬體資源,如CPU時間、等待時間、I/O時間、磁碟吞吐量、記憶體和網路頻寬,是如何分佈在應用程式的所有程式碼、資料引用和軟體層中的。

使用場景

專家級團隊,線上支援

OpenResty XRay 不僅僅侷限於現有的追蹤和分析功能。我們的專家團隊將幫助您深入分析,精準定位線上問題的根因。針對您的需求,編寫定製分析器。

使用場景

定位生產環境中難以重現的問題

OpenResty XRay 可以捕捉到即使在生產環境中也很難重現的問題,使用極低的資源消耗和非侵入性方法以及異常指示器觸發的取樣。

使用場景

獨傢俬有庫打造效能巔峰

我們提供的獨傢俬有庫,能夠解決複雜的效能瓶頸和難題。也能結合您的實際需求,定制專屬程式碼與私有庫。

使用場景

收集線上應用的效能指標

使用者可以在 OpenResty XRay 中檢視收集的指標資料,或將其匯出到其他資料分析平臺進行視覺化。

使用場景

支援舊版作業系統

OpenResty XRay 支援 CentOS 6、Ubuntu 14.04 Trusty、Debian 8 Jessie 等舊版操作系統,您的應用無需遷移。

使用場景

無需原始碼,輕鬆洞察

OpenResty XRay 採用動態跟蹤技術,可以直接分析執行中的應用。我們的機器學習演算法使其即使在沒有除錯符號或符號表的情況下,也能自動解析 Stripped 的二進位制可執行檔案,輕鬆洞察問題所在。

xray mobile screenshot
移動端應用程式

下載 OpenResty XRay 移動端應用程式

使用 OpenResty XRay 的 iOS 和 Android App,隨時隨地監測您的應用程式。

iOS

app store download button
app store download button
app store download button

Android

OpenResty XRay 易於安裝,對應用無影響,使用起來很直觀。它為最佳化提供監控力,這已成為我們的有力武器。
Jinyong Hu | CTO | Yundun
OpenResty XRay 極大地方便了分析定位效能問題。透過 OpenResty XRay, 我們修復了大量諸如正則匹配,Lua 表格初始化大小等問題,讓系統性能得到了極大的提高。
Leo | 軟體工程師 | 小步科技
價格

雲應用的健康掃描器

諮詢價格觀看教程

扫描二维码关注微信公众号

微信ID: openrestysoft